Abstract
Spacers are positioned between adjacent rims of a multi-rim composite flywheel in alignment with hub spokes thereof to improve flywheel performance while minimizing radial stress.

1. A method of storing energy in a flywheel having a shaft with spokes of a predetermined radius and a plurality of nested rims having an inner radius less than the radius of said spokes, said method comprising the steps of:
-
positioning spacer means between each pair of adjacent rims in radial alignment corresponding to each of said spokes; positioning the rim assembly on the spokes of said shaft in a non-circular configuration with said spacer means aligned with said spokes to increase non-circularity of the rim outside each of said spacer means; and causing rotational motion of said flywheel at a speed at which said rim assembly assumes a substantially circular configuration.

2. A method of constructing a flywheel having a shaft with spokes of a predetermined radial dimension, said method comprising the steps of:
-
forming a plurality of nested cylindrical rims having an inner radius less than said predetermined radial dimension; positioning spacer means between each adjacent pair of said rims in radially aligned sets; deforming said cylindrical rim to produce a plurality of enlarged points on said rims having a radial dimension not less than said predetermined radial dimension, each of said sets of spacer means being positioned at one of said enlarged points to increase the radial dimension of said enlarged points outside said spacer means; mounting said rims on said spokes with the enlarged points respectively aligned with said spokes; and releasing said rims to firmly engage said spokes.
